What Are Intermodal Containers?
An intermodal container, frequently described as a Shipping Container Office container, is a standardized container created for transferring goods across different modes of transport-- such as ships, trains, and trucks-- without the requirement for packing and dumping the contents. These containers can be sealed for security and are built to stand up to different ecological conditions.
Key Features of Intermodal ContainersStandardized Sizes: Most intermodal containers can be found in basic dimensions, mainly 20-foot and 40-foot lengths, however likewise include other variations.Toughness: Made from materials like steel or aluminum, these containers are developed to stand up to harsh weather and rough handling.Security: With locking mechanisms and the ability to be sealed, intermodal containers offer defense against theft and tampering.The Importance of Intermodal Containers in Logistics
Intermodal containers play a critical function in modern-day logistics for a number of reasons:
Efficiency: They enable seamless shifts in between various transport modes, lessening loading and dumping times.Cost-Effectiveness: The standardization and adaptability of these containers decrease overall transport expenses.Versatility: Intermodal containers can carry numerous types of cargo, from dry goods to refrigerated products, making them appropriate for many markets.Sustainability: The effectiveness of intermodal transport can cause decreased carbon emissions when compared to other freight transport techniques.Kinds Of Intermodal Containers
Intermodal containers are available in various types, each designed for particular cargo requirements. Below is a table summing up the most common types:
Container TypeDescriptionTypical UsesDry Storage Containers ContainerBasic container used for basic cargo.Customer goods, electronics.Reefer ContainerRefrigerated container used to transport disposable products.Food items, pharmaceuticals.Open Top ContainerContainer with a removable top for packing extra-large cargo.Heavy equipment, large equipment.Flat Rack ContainerA container without any side walls, appropriate for holding big and heavy cargo.Vehicles, heavy equipment.Tank ContainerA container designed for transferring liquids and gases.Chemicals, fuels.High Cube ContainerSimilar to basic containers but taller, permitting more cargo capacity.Bulky products, additional products.Advantages of Using Intermodal Containers

What are the basic dimensions of intermodal containers?
The most typical dimensions are:
20 feet (length) x 8 feet (width) x 8.5 feet (height)40 feet (length) x 8 feet (width) x 8.5 feet (height)High cube containers typically have a height of 9.5 feet.2. How are intermodal containers carried?
Container transport usually includes a three-phase procedure: filling at the point of origin, transport via truck or rail to a port, and Shipping Container Sizes by sea to the destination point.
3. How do I pick the ideal kind of container for my cargo?
Selecting the best container depends on the nature of your cargo. For instance, perishable products need reefer containers, while oversized machinery might need open-top or flat-rack containers.
